. _, d June 24, 1980 IE Circular No. 80-14 RADI0 ACTIVE CONTAMINATION OF PLANT DEMINERALIZED WATER SYSTEM AND RESULTANT INTERNAL CONTAMINATION OF PERSONNEL This circular describes an event which occurred at a nuclear power facility; however, the generic implications may be applicable to research reactors, and fuel cycle facilities.

On March 17, 1980, a licensee informed the NRC resident inspector that portions of the plant demineralized water (DW) system were found to be radioactively contaminated. A temporary hose used to add demineralized water to the spent fuel pool was the pathway for the cross-contamination. After this fuel pool makeup was cowleted on March 14, the temporary DW line (still connected to the DW header) e s inadvertently left submerged in the fuel pool. Since the DW header pressure at the point of supply was relatively low (a DW booster pump had been secured), a siphoning action occurred, resulting in radioactive contamination of portions of the DW header.

On March 17, 1980, while performing routine secondary system chemical analyses, thelicenseediscoveredthatthedemineralizedwatertapin,ghechemistrylab contained high levels of boron and had activity of 1.5 x 10 uCi/ml (mainly Cs-134, Cr-137, Co-58, Co-60 and Mn-54).

It was subsequently discovered that demineralized water from the chemistry laboratory supply tap had been used to make five (5) pots of coffee. The remaining coffee was confiscated and the twenty-three (23) individuals who had consumed this coffee were whole-body counted. All involved individuals showed no intake greater than an equivalent 0.01 MPC-HRS. Analysis performed by the licensee's radiation consultant, based on the maximum concentration of radioactivity found in the coffee, indicated that the resultant 50 year dose commitment to an individual drinking eight ounces of this coffee would be less than 1 millirem.

Further licensee investigation revealed that the non-radiological chemistry DW supply tap was the only DW supply point outside the Auxiliary Building controlled area. This DW supply tap was tagged prohibiting human consumption to prevent a similar event in the future.

It is recommended that you review your facilities use of demineralized water (DW) via temporary connections and give attention to the following:

1.

Provisions should be made to assure that radioactive materials are not inadvertently introduced into your facility's DW system via the improper use of temporary connections. A temporar cross connection between contaminated systems and the DW system wthout adequate physical controls to prevent cross-contamination should be prohibited.

l

IE Circular.No. 80-14 June 24, 1980 Page 2 of 2 2.

In addition to some physical means of pre enting backflow into the DW system, appropriate administrative controls should be established to ensure that the DW supply valve is secured and temporary hosing is disconnected from the DW supply header after use.

3.

Use of plant-supplied DW for human consumption should be prohibited.

.The potable water system should be the only authorized source of water

~ for human consumption.

4.

Examine potable and desineralized water systems to determine 4.f pa*.hways exist allowing or having the poten(.ial to allow contamination of these systems including temporary connections whereby siphons could cause situations described above.
